Spanish Fiction (Intermediate)
The Intermediate Spanish Fiction group is a new group that started in January 2024. It runs on the second and fourth Tuesday of the month, from 2 pm to 3.15 pm in the Large Meeting Room in St Ives Library. It will normally run from late September to the end of April only. Two spaces are still available.
We will take turns to read aloud and translate easier Spanish fiction, covering about 6 short pages in each session.
The first book chosen, Por amor al arte, is a short comic novella. It is a ‘graded reader’ aimed at adult lower-intermediate learners of Spanish, and so is far easier than ‘standard’ Spanish literature. The level is A2, i.e. pitched at a suitable level if you have a couple of years of Spanish, and below GCSE. Besides providing some light entertainment, the book will help with everyday, colloquial Spanish and broadening vocabulary.
